The Rise of Non-Invasive Beauty Treatments
In recent years, the beauty industry has witnessed a significant shift towards non-invasive beauty treatments, a change driven largely by technological advancements that have made these procedures both highly effective and increasingly accessible to a broad audience. Aesthetic treatment modalities that require no surgery are particularly appealing, as they offer a way to enhance one's appearance without the discomfort and prolonged recovery time associated with traditional surgical interventions. With the advent of cutting-edge devices and techniques, these non-invasive options are not just alternatives but are often preferred for their convenience, lower risk, and reduced downtime. From laser treatments to radiofrequency and ultrasound-based therapies, the range of accessible treatments continues to expand, providing a spectrum of options for those seeking cosmetic improvements without going under the knife.

Comparing Invasive and Non-Invasive Procedures
When contemplating facial and body enhancements, understanding the distinction between invasive surgeries and non-invasive benefits is pivotal to making an informed decision. Invasive surgeries often entail incisions and anesthesia, which can lead to a significant downtime comparison to non-invasive techniques that typically allow patients to resume daily activities more swiftly. Procedure risks are another factor to consider; surgical options come with heightened risks such as infection, scarring, and lengthy recovery periods, whereas non-invasive treatments usually have minimal side effects and lower risks of complications.
On the topic of results longevity, invasive surgeries generally offer longer-lasting changes, whereas non-invasive treatments might require regular sessions to maintain the desired outcome. Minimally invasive techniques, which fall somewhere in between, offer a compromise of reduced downtime and risks while still providing considerable longevity in results.
